SECTION/RULE §84.301 - Driving Safety Fees
Chapter Review Date 03/15/2021

(a) All fees paid to the department are nonrefundable.(b) Driving Safety Provider Fees:(1) The initial application fee for a driving safety provider is $500.(2) The annual renewal application fee for a driving safety provider is $100.(3) The fee for a change of address of a driving safety provider is $50.(4) The fee for a change of name of a driving safety provider or name of owner is $50.(5) If a driving safety provider changes ownership as defined under §84.60(e), the fee paid by the new owner is $500.(c) Driving Safety Course Completion Certificate Fees: The fee for a course completion certificate number is $1.00.(d) Other Fees:(1) A duplicate/replacement fee for any license issued under this chapter is $25.(2) Late renewal fees for licenses issued under this chapter are provided under §60.83 of this title (relating to Late Renewal Fees).(3) A dishonored/returned check or payment fee is the fee prescribed under §60.82 of this title (relating to Dishonored Payment Device).(4) The fee for a criminal history evaluation letter is the fee prescribed under §60.42 of this title (relating to Criminal History Evaluation Letters).

Source Note: The provisions of this §84.301 adopted to be effective June 1, 2023, 48 TexReg 2702.
